How much do part time administrative ass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time administrative assistant in Sun Prairie, WI is $20.47,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.83 and $22.69 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a part time administrative assistant?

A Part Time Administrative Assistant provides administrative and clerical support to a business or organization on a part-time basis. Responsibilities typically include managing emails, scheduling appointments, organizing files, and handling data entry. This role requires strong organizational and communication skills, as well as proficiency with office software. Part-time hours vary depending on the employer's needs, making it a flexible job option.

What are some typical responsibilities I can expect as a part time administrative assistant?

As a Part Time Administrative Assistant, you will likely handle tasks such as answering phones, scheduling appointments, managing correspondence, filing documents, and maintaining office supplies. You may also be asked to support projects by preparing reports, organizing meetings, or assisting team members with various administrative duties. The role often requires balancing multiple priorities in a short workweek, so being flexible and organized is key. This position is a great way to gain experience in office operations and build skills that are valued in a wide range of industries.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time administrative assistant?

To thrive as a Part Time Administrative Assistant, you should have strong organizational abilities, attention to detail, basic office administration knowledge, and typically at least a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with office software like Microsoft Office Suite, Google Workspace, and sometimes customer management systems (CMS) is commonly expected. Excellent time management, clear verbal and written communication, and a proactive attitude help you stand out in this role. These skills ensure office tasks are handled efficiently, supporting smooth operations while allowing you to adapt to varying workloads and team needs.

How to stay organized as a part time administrative assistant?

A part time administrative assistant can stay organized by maintaining a prioritized to-do list, using digital tools like calendars and task management software, and setting specific times for checking emails and completing tasks. Consistent filing systems and clear communication also help ensure efficiency and reduce errors.

Job description

Make a Difference Behind the Scenes at Dove Healthcare!

Are you organized, detail-oriented, and great with people? If you have excellent communication and customer service skills, enjoy multitasking, and know how to prioritize your workload, we want to meet you!

Dove Healthcare is looking for a part-time Administrative Assistant who is self-motivated, organized, and passionate about creating a positive environment built on teamwork and continuous improvement.

As an Administrative Assistant, You Will:

  • Greet and assist visitors with professionalism and a welcoming attitude
  • Answer and direct calls using a multi-line phone system
  • Code invoices and assist with office purchasing
  • Order office supplies and help maintain an organized office
  • Maintain resident cash accounts and ensure accuracy
  • Support the team with a variety of administrative tasks

What We're Looking For:

  • Excellent customer service skills
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ills
  • Ability to multitask and stay organized in an environment with interruptions, competing responsibilities, and deadlines
  • Computer proficiency, including Word, Excel, Publisher, Outlook, and other programs
  • Ability to operate office equipment, including copiers, fax machines, telephone systems, and keyboards
  • Strong typing and math skills
  • Ability to organize, prioritize, and manage workload effectively
  • Every other weekend is required for this role

Required Qualifications:

  • Age 16+ years of age or older encouraged to apply
  • High school diploma or equivalent, with additional education or work experience in a related field
  • Must be available every other weekend

About Dove Healthcare

Dove Healthcare consists of eleven skilled nursing and rehabilitation centers and six assisted living residences in Barron, Bloomer, Chippewa Falls, Eau Claire, Osseo, Spooner, and Rice Lake.

Our core services include in-patient and out-patient rehabilitation, post-hospital care, ventilator care, dialysis, skilled nursing, long-term and end-of-life care, as well as senior independent living, assisted living, and memory care.
